While most injury cases resolve out of court, selecting an attorney with the financial resources to take your situation to trial if necessary is essential. Planning for test can be expensive, as it might involve working with skilled witnesses, conducting depositions, and creating demonstrative exhibits. An attorney might bill a greater percent for an intricate instance calling for a considerable time investment and will likely go to trial. On the other hand, a lawyer might bill a minimized percentage if your damages are very high because the awaited healing may be significant. For the most part, your legal representative will certainly front these prices for you and afterwards deduct them from your share of the settlement or verdict. Some firms may charge rate of interest on these sophisticated costs, so inquire about that upfront. In numerous fields of law, lawyers operate either hourly or retainer agreements with clients. This means that the attorney may request for a "retainer charge" upfront before they begin work with your case, and will bill their hours antagonized the retainer charge which is held in trust. Costs and court costs build up promptly, so talk to any type of potential legal representative in detail about anticipated charges and expenses. Obtain a written estimate and make sure it consists of things like delivery fees, court costs, time spent on the case by paralegals and/or legal secretaries, and declaring costs. If these aren't included on the composed quote, make certain to ask. You could end up with a separate bill, unless your attorney absorbs the added charges into the total costs.
